Ans) What is considered deviant in one culture may not be considered deviant in another culture because different cultures have different norms.
- Deviant behaviors, or deviant
acts in society refer to behavior that violate social
norms and expectations. Deviance can be something as small as
dressing in gothic clothing, or something as serious as burning
someone's house down. Each society has formal laws and rules, and
informal social norms in place that aim to deter people from
committing deviant acts.
- Deviant acts are classified into two categories,
namely formal and informal. Formal deviance relates to criminal
acts as dictated by the law, while informal deviance is dictated by
social norms.
- Formal deviant acts such as robbery, rape and murder are
punishable by the law. A person caught engaging in such acts is
prosecuted in court and may go to jail, pay a fine or serve a
community service sentence.
- Informal deviant acts such as talking to yourself in public or
picking one's nose in public, have fewer consequences and may not
cause serious harm to the victims. While considered offensive, they
may not earn any severe punishment.
- Weed is a slang term for marijuana or cannabis. It is an illegal drug to possess in the United States. Some people have a medical card that allows them to grow, manufacture and possess marijuana but only under strict regulations. Weed is considered one of the most commonly abused and illicit drugs in the United States, the National Institute on Drug Abuse notes. Weed contains delta-9- tetrahydrocannabinol, or THC, which gives smokers a high when the chemical is released into the body.
